ALERT: VramScope profiler agent failing to attach on Helix-9 inference nodes. GPU memory snapshots missing since last canary push. Release impact: memory regression gates will pass vacuously — do not trust green status for build 4.12. Workaround: pin profiler sidecar to previous image. Owned by the Kernel Insights team in the Oslenfeld office. Escalate before cutting the release; reach the team directly below.

escalation mailbox, tadug-bagag: gileth@nelvroforge.corp

Key ceremony checklist — item 7 (Digestron scheduler)

Before sealing the new signing key, confirm the Digestron batch email scheduler can still decrypt its schedule store — future maintainers, don't skip this, it's bitten us twice. Run the dry-run digest for the Marleux tenant and watch for a clean flush. If the store prompts for unsealing during the dry run, use the ceremony recovery passphrase, which follows:

unlock words, bawef-kahap: sorax-sorir-quenys-aldok

## Changelog — Shorewatch tide-table widget v3.2

### Changed defaults

Support team, please note: the widget now defaults to a 48-hour forecast window instead of 24, and heights display in the station's native units rather than always metric. Customers who embedded the widget before v3.2 keep their old behavior unless they re-save settings, so expect tickets asking why two embeds on the same page differ. The refresh interval also dropped from 30 minutes to 15. The new default configuration shipped with this release is:

config for bahop-baduf:
[kasion]
team = lamath
access_code = ac_d807e5
host = kasion.paliqcloud.corp
port = 4000
owner = julix.tamvan
peer = frair.qorvelsoft.local

## Configuration

The Halverton Gallery audio-guide app (codename Echofoyer) reads all runtime settings from a `.env` file at the project root. Most values are plain toggles: playback bitrate, exhibit cache size, and the default gallery language. The one sensitive entry is the API credential used to fetch narration tracks from the Soundplinth content service. Never commit this file; it is listed in `.gitignore` for that reason. After the standard toggles, add the credential on its own line as follows:

secret setting of bagag-kajof: RELAY_SECRET8=d9a517d5